Kerri (Andrews) Williams was a standout on both the volleyball and softball teams at DeSales from 2006-10 graduating in May, 2011 with a Bachelor of Science in Accounting.
 
She was an All-Conference performer in both sports during her time as a Bulldog. In volleyball she helped DSU post a 74-53 record in her four years winning one MAC Freedom Championship and advancing to the NCAA Tournament in 2007.
 
Williams was named All-MAC Freedom Second-Team twice and still ranks among the all-time leaders in digs (2,098 – 3rd) and service aces (152 – 12th). She also owns the second most digs recorded in a season with 657 in 2007.
 
As a softball player Williams was equally as dominant helping DSU post a 98-67 record in her four years winning the 2008 MAC Freedom Championship as well as the 2010 ECAC Championship and making one appearance in the NCAA Tournament.
 
She was named All-MAC Freedom Second-Team once and First-Team once and was also ECAC All-Region Second-Team and NFCA All-Region Third-Team in 2010.
 
Williams ranks second all-time in runs scored (112), third in hits (171), second in doubles (39), third in walks (56), and second in assists (316).  She holds the single-season record for hits (66) and runs scored (46) in 2010 and has the third most doubles in a season with 17 in 2010.
 
She was named the Dr. John Compardo Female Athlete of the Year in 2010.
